  • The Assistant is responsible for feeding, palletizing and operation of the banding equipment.

  • Responsible for stacking pallets to the specified work instructions and pallet diagrams.

  • Responsible to review and confirm Pallet “S” Tags, Pallet log and Work Instructions all agree.

  • Confirm that labels are correct and facing out, as applicable, on all finishing pallets. Also making sure corrugated is all lined up and matches in appearance.

  • Responsible for operating electric Pallet Jacks safely to move WIP or finished pallets.

  • The Palletizer will need to lift and place cases on pallets keeping the palletizing loop clear.

  • Responsible to inspect and pack cartons when needed. ONLY Quality Products are to be packed!

  • Assemble corrugated according to customer specifications.

  • Responsible to Re-stock materials for the following crews, which include but not limited to, making lids, corrugated stocked and also keeping the tables stocked up with tape.

  • Responsible for maintaining the cleanliness of the area (remove stray cartons, sweep up, etc.) performed during make ready.

  • Responsible for lifting handfuls of material and placing in the feeder of the equipment.

  • The Assistant will help with troubleshooting when issues arise.

  • With training, operate and document the banding process for finished pallets.


Support and Develop Lean initiatives (5s, TPM, Daily Management).






Required Skills



  • Duties require standing (except breaks and lunch) with little lower body movement throughout working shift for 8 to 12 hours.

  • Visual acuity at short distances. Needed to detect variances in job numbers, register and collator marks.

  • Color vision needed to detect inappropriate color of product.

  • Lifting and loading up to 20 lb. bundles of corrugate into case erector.

  • Able to lift 25-35 lb. boxes continuously and 50 lbs. occasionally to cover Palletizer position.

  • Occasional climbing, stooping, bending and overhead reaching.

  • Fine hand manipulation.

  • Grasping and gripping.
